Soft-tissue sarcomas show a pathologic response to treatment in the form of granulation tissue and fibrosis ; hence, because granulation tissue and fibrosis appear as enhancement on images after intravenous administration of contrast material, distinguishing posttreatment inflammatory changes from residual viable tumor is not possible with conventional MR imaging alone. Soft-tissue sarcomas show significant pathological treatment responses in the form of hyaline fibrosis, necrosis and granulation tissue. Despite this, there is minimal early volumetric response to radiation, especially for high-grade tumors.

Connective tissue is the building block of the skeleton and includes tissues such as muscle, bone, tendon, ligament, blood vessels, nerves and the fibrous glue that holds all of these together. When cancerous tumors form on connective tissues, it is a sarcoma. Sarcomas can either be bone or soft tissue, with additional sub-classifications depending on the origin of the cells (according to The Sarcoma Alliance).
